There is the likely cause. Slowly has a limited amount of advertisers willing to pay for ads, the interval to wait for a free coin ad video used to be 15 minutes, for years, and it mostly worked. But then we saw more and more complains about 'Not Available' or N/A messages.

Slowly support has responded to people and stated the limited number of saleable ads being the reason. They also mentioned the Gift feature was limited to around 100 coins earned, per user, maximum - and it appears you might have hit that limit.

Not much we can do, other than consider spending some real money to buy their Slowly coins. Best time to do that is when there is a promotion of some kind, the best deal is usually in late November, the Black Friday sale has offered BOGO, buy one get one free, for a few years. That is a 50% discount, two coins for the price of one.

"After the last update" - there is your problem there. Slowly devs are on an active campaign to harden up the app and make it more difficult or impossible to use 'mock location' in it.

I had email conversation with the company's founder about this years ago, he said they considered it 'FRAUD' and that this caused damage to the app and lost revenue for companies, etc.

As time passes they have been doing what they can to make it difficult to use a mock location. My advice remains to use an older, stable and trusted version of the app for any desired virtual travel.

This can be done easier by Android app users, by side-loading an older version they trust AND disabling auto-updates for that device. There is no fine control, you must turn off Auto-update all together and then select what you want to update manually.

There isn't one, the reason being Studio Ghibli owns the copyright, and any use would have to be authorized by them - takes time and effort, licensing fees if they would even consider allowing it.

The Hello Kitty stamp sets were produced under a limited time license, and involved all of these negotiations, etc. Since their license was only temporary, for limited areas and for a few months (on the occasion of Hello Kitty's 45th anniversary), the stamps disappeared very quickly and cannot be reissued unless a new license was obtained.
